Modern conservation initiatives utilize satellite surveillance, genetic analysis, and artificial intelligence to monitor animal populations with incredible accuracy. These technological advances enable scientists to collect detailed information about species behavior, migration patterns, and demographic shifts, providing crucial insights that inform conservation strategies. The implementation of advanced surveillance tools has revolutionized field research, permitting researchers to study animals in their habitats without causing disruption. Camera traps, acoustic monitoring devices, and GPS collars supply constant observations that assist scientists grasp intricate environmental links. This abundance of data enables conservationists to create focused strategies that address specific threats facing different species.
